Investment strategies

The connection between "Investment strategies: Conservative or aggressive" and "larry elder net worth" lies in the impact of investment decisions on an individual's overall financial well-being and wealth accumulation. Investment strategies can vary widely in their risk and return profiles, and the choice between conservative and aggressive approaches can have significant implications for net worth.

  • Conservative investment strategies prioritize capital preservation and stability over high returns. They typically involve investing in assets with lower risk profiles, such as bonds, fixed-income securities, and low-volatility stocks. Conservative strategies aim to protect wealth and generate a steady stream of income, with a focus on minimizing losses.
  • Aggressive investment strategies, on the other hand, seek to maximize returns by investing in growth-oriented assets. These strategies often involve investing in stocks of emerging companies, high-yield bonds, and other assets with higher risk profiles. Aggressive strategies have the potential to generate substantial gains but also carry a higher risk of losses.

Tips to Enhance Financial Well-being

Understanding Larry Elder's net worth and financial strategies can provide valuable insights for individuals seeking to improve their own financial well-being. Consider the following tips inspired by Elder's approach to wealth accumulation:

Tip 1: Diversify Income Sources

Relying on a single income stream can be risky. Explore multiple sources of income to increase financial stability. Consider starting a side hustle, investing in dividend-paying stocks, or renting out a portion of your property.

Tip 2: Invest for the Long Term

Don't try to time the market; instead, focus on investing for the long haul. Invest in a mix of assets, such as stocks, bonds, and real estate, and ride out market fluctuations. Compounding returns can significantly increase your wealth over time.

Tip 3: Embrace Conservative Investing

While aggressive investing may yield higher returns, it also carries greater risk. Consider adopting a conservative approach like Larry Elder, prioritizing capital preservation and steady income generation over high-risk investments.

Tip 4: Manage Debt Wisely

High levels of debt can hinder wealth accumulation. Prioritize paying off high-interest debts and avoid unnecessary borrowing. Consider consolidating debts or negotiating lower interest rates to reduce financial burdens.

Tip 5: Track Your Finances Regularly

Stay informed about your financial situation by regularly tracking your income, expenses, and investments. Use budgeting tools or spreadsheets to monitor your cash flow and identify areas for improvement.

Tip 6: Seek Professional Advice When Needed

Don't hesitate to seek guidance from financial advisors or tax professionals. They can provide personalized advice based on your specific circumstances, helping you make informed financial decisions.
